このページはEtoJ逐語翻訳フィルタによって翻訳生成されました。

翻訳前ページへ


Interface XSlideShow
Language

The 解放する/自由な and Open 生産性 控訴
解放(する)d: Apache OpenOffice 4.1.15

API

SDK

Tips ‘n’ Tricks

Miscellaneous


:: com :: sun :: 星/主役にする :: 贈呈 ::

unpublished interface XSlideShow
Usage 制限s
not published
Description
Slideshow interface to 成し遂げる slideshow 贈呈s.

This interface 供給するs the necessary methods to run and 支配(する)/統制する a slideshow from a given 始める,決める of XDrawPage slides. The slideshow can be 陳列する,発揮するd 同時に on 多重の 的s.

公式文書,認める: To controll a running slideshow inside a 贈呈, please use XPresentation2 and XSlideShowController.

Since
OOo 3.0

Methods' 要約
nextEffect 誘発する/引き起こす the next 影響 of the slideshow. 
previousEffect Undo the last 影響 in the main sequence of the slideshow. 
startShapeActivity Start a 形態/調整-intrinsic 活気/アニメーション or activity. 
stopShapeActivity Stop a 形態/調整-intrinsic 活気/アニメーション or activity. 
displaySlide Jump to the given slide. 
pause Change the pause 明言する/公表する of the slide show. 
getCurrentSlide Query the 現在/一般に 陳列する,発揮するd slide. 
registerUserPaintPolygons 登録(する) drawn polygons in 贈呈 方式  
setProperty Change a 所有物/資産/財産 of the slideshow. 
addView 追加する a 見解(をとる) to the slide show. 
removeView 除去する 見解(をとる) from the slide show. 
update Update the 活気/アニメーションs. 
addSlideShowListener 追加する a slide show listener. 
removeSlideShowListener 取り消す a 以前 登録(する)d slide show listener. 
addShapeEventListener 追加する a 形態/調整 event listener. 
removeShapeEventListener 取り消す a 以前 登録(する)d 形態/調整 event listener. 
setShapeCursor 始める,決める a special mouse cursor for a 形態/調整. 
Methods' 詳細(に述べる)s
nextEffect
boolean
nextEffect();

Description
誘発する/引き起こす the next 影響 of the slideshow.

This method 誘発する/引き起こすs the next 影響 on the 現在/一般に 陳列する,発揮するd slide. If there is 現在/一般に no slideshow running, this method does nothing. If there are no more 影響s on the 現在の slide, a possible slide 移行 影響 is 問題/発行するd and the next slide is 陳列する,発揮するd.

Returns
true, if the next 影響 was 首尾よく 誘発する/引き起こすd. This method returns 誤った, if there is no show running, the last 影響 on the last slide was already 誘発する/引き起こすd, or the 実施 failed to 誘発する/引き起こす the next 影響.
previousEffect
boolean
previousEffect();

Description
Undo the last 影響 in the main sequence of the slideshow.

The 現在の slide is 陳列する,発揮するd as if the last 使用者-誘発する/引き起こすd 影響 has never been 誘発する/引き起こすd. If there is no previous 影響 on the 現在の slide then slideEnded(true) is called at the 登録(する)d XSlideShowListener 反対するs, which can then 誘発する/引き起こす a change to the previous slide. 公式文書,認める that this 命令(する) is 遂行する/発効させるd asynchronously. 多重の calls to update() may be necessary to 完全にする its 死刑執行. If there is 現在/一般に no slideshow running, this method does nothing.

Returns
true, if the previous 影響 was 首尾よく 誘発する/引き起こすd. This method returns 誤った, if there is no show running, the first 影響 on the first slide was not yet 誘発する/引き起こすd, or the 実施 failed to 誘発する/引き起こす the previous 影響.
startShapeActivity
boolean
startShapeActivity( [in] ::com::sun::星/主役にする::製図/抽選::XShape  xShape );

Description
Start a 形態/調整-intrinsic 活気/アニメーション or activity.

This method starts an 活気/アニメーション or activity intrinsic to the given 形態/調整. 形態/調整-intrinsic activities are things like ビデオ playback for 多数伝達媒体を用いる 形態/調整s, sounds, GIF 活気/アニメーションs and 製図/抽選 層 活気/アニメーションs (flipping between 形態/調整s in a group, or scroll text).

Parameter xShape
The 形態/調整 to start the activity for
stopShapeActivity
boolean
stopShapeActivity( [in] ::com::sun::星/主役にする::製図/抽選::XShape  xShape );

Description
Stop a 形態/調整-intrinsic 活気/アニメーション or activity.

This method stops an 活気/アニメーション or activity intrinsic to the given 形態/調整. 形態/調整-intrinsic activities are things like ビデオ playback for 多数伝達媒体を用いる 形態/調整s, sounds, GIF 活気/アニメーションs and 製図/抽選 層 活気/アニメーションs (flipping between 形態/調整s in a group, or scroll text).

Parameter xShape
The 形態/調整 to stop the activity for
displaySlide
無効の
displaySlide( [in] ::com::sun::星/主役にする::製図/抽選::XDrawPage  xSlide,
[in] ::com::sun::星/主役にする::製図/抽選::XDrawPagesSupplier  xDrawPages,
[in] ::com::sun::星/主役にする::活気/アニメーションs::XAnimationNode  aAnimationNode,
[in] sequence< ::com::sun::星/主役にする::beans::PropertyValue >  aProperties );

Description
Jump to the given slide.

This method ends all 影響s on the 現在の slide, 陳列する,発揮するs a possible slide 移行, followed by the given slide. If the 現在の slide is equal to the requested slide here, this method does nothing (this 特に means, that any 現在/一般に active 影響s will remain running).

Parameter xPage
The slide to 陳列する,発揮する.
Parameter xDrawPages
For 未来 use.
Parameter xAnimationNode
The 活気/アニメーション node 決定する the 活気/アニメーションs to 陳列する,発揮する.
Parameter aProperties
Sequence of 所有物/資産/財産 values, which 影響(力) the way the slide is 陳列する,発揮するd. 現在/一般に, the に引き続いて values are 認めるd:
  • 指名する: Prefetch, value: ::com::sun::星/主役にする::製図/抽選::XDrawPage. When given, this slide is 用意が出来ている in the background to be 陳列する,発揮するd next. The next call to displaySlide() with the given slide may be faster if there was enough time for prefatching. If the next call to displaySlide() uses a different slide, this will still work but will not have any 業績/成果 改良s
  • 指名する: SkipAllMainSequenceEffects, value: boolean. When true then all main sequence 影響s on the new slide are 誘発する/引き起こすd. This is typically used when going 支援する one 影響 leads to the previous slide. On that slide all 影響s have to be shown ーするために continue the backward travelling. When 誤った, the default, then no main sequence 影響 is 誘発する/引き起こすd.
  • 指名する: SkipSlideTransition, value: boolean. When true then the slide 移行 活気/アニメーション, if there is any, is not 陳列する,発揮するd. This is typically used when going 支援する one 影響 leads to the previous slide. Typically used together with SkipAllMainSequenceEffects also 存在 true. When 誤った, the default, then the slide 移行 影響, if it 存在するs, is played.
pause
boolean
pause( [in] boolean  bPauseShow );

Description
Change the pause 明言する/公表する of the slide show.

This method either pauses the slide show (all 現在/一般に running 影響s are stopped), or starts a 以前 stopped show again (all paused 影響s start again).

Parameter bPauseShow
When true, the show is paused. When 誤った, and the show was paused, it starts running at the paused position again.
Returns
true, if the requested 活動/戦闘 was 首尾よく 成し遂げるd.
getCurrentSlide
::com::sun::星/主役にする::製図/抽選::XDrawPage
getCurrentSlide();

Description
Query the 現在/一般に 陳列する,発揮するd slide.

Returns
the instance of the 現在の slide. If there's no slideshow running at the moment, this method returns an empty 言及/関連.
registerUserPaintPolygons
無効の
registerUserPaintPolygons( [in] ::com::sun::星/主役にする::lang::XMultiServiceFactory  xDocFactory );

Description
登録(する) drawn polygons in 贈呈 方式
Parameter xDocFactory
setProperty
boolean
setProperty( [in] ::com::sun::星/主役にする::beans::PropertyValue  aShowProperty );

Description
Change a 所有物/資産/財産 of the slideshow.

Parameter aShowProperty
所有物/資産/財産 values, which 影響(力) the way the slides are shown. 公式文書,認める that this might かもしれない be a subset of what is supported on show(). 現在/一般に, the に引き続いて values are 認めるd:
  • 指名する: AutomaticAdvancement, value: 二塁打. When given, 影響s and slides are 前進するd automatically. The 二塁打 value 明示するs the timeout between the end of one 影響 until the start of the next one. 消極的な values are truncated to 無 here. When given, but with empty value, (a)自動的な/(n)自動拳銃 進歩 is 無能にするd again.
  • 指名する: UserPaintColor, value: long. When given, the slide show will 陳列する,発揮する a small stylus as the mouse cursor. When 圧力(をかける)ing the left mouse 重要な, the 使用者 can paint a thin line in the given color.
A changed 所有物/資産/財産 is 効果的な すぐに.
addView
boolean
addView( [in] XSlideShowView  xView );

Description
追加する a 見解(をとる) to the slide show.

This method 追加するs a 見解(をとる) to the slide show. After successful 完成 of this method, the slide show will be 明白な on the 追加するd 見解(をとる), 規模d によれば the 見解(をとる)'s 生産(高) area.

Parameter xView
The 見解(をとる) to 追加する
Returns
true, if the 見解(をとる) has been 首尾よく 追加するd. さもなければ, 誤った is returned (e.g. if the 見解(をとる) is already 追加するd).
removeView
boolean
removeView( [in] XSlideShowView  xView );

Description
除去する 見解(をとる) from the slide show.

This method 除去するs the given 見解(をとる) from the slide show. After successful 完成 of this method, the slide show will 中止する to 陳列する,発揮する on this 見解(をとる).

Parameter xView
見解(をとる) to 除去する
Returns
true, if the 見解(をとる) was 首尾よく 除去するd, 誤った さもなければ (e.g. if the 見解(をとる) was not 追加するd in the first place).
update
boolean
update( [out] 二塁打  nNextTimeout );

Description
Update the 活気/アニメーションs.

This method updates all 現在/一般に active slide 活気/アニメーションs. The XSlideShow 実施s do not (判決などを)下す 活気/アニメーションs automatically, but must be called from their (弁護士の)依頼人s. This 許すs for さまざまな update 機械装置s to be 雇うd, 範囲ing from a 献身的な (判決などを)下すing thread, over timer-based updates, to (判決などを)下すing in an idle 機能(する)/行事. Either way, the (弁護士の)依頼人 of this interface decide about the 詳細(に述べる)s.

Parameter nNextTimeout
経由で this value, the 実施 can return a timeout value, denoting the maximal time (期間が)わたる that must not be 越えるd from the return of this method to the next update call. さもなければ, the 活気/アニメーションs might show 明白な jerks.
Returns
true, if その上の update calls are 要求するd. If 誤った is returned, no その上の update calls are necessary, until anyone of the other interface methods is called (most 顕著に, the next/previousSlide(), nextEffect() and show() methods will nearly always make その上の update() calls necessary).
addSlideShowListener
無効の
addSlideShowListener( [in] XSlideShowListener  xListener );

Description
追加する a slide show listener.

This method 追加するs a listener to the slide show, which will get 通知するd when a registerend 形態/調整 is clicked upon, or a new slide is about to be 陳列する,発揮するd. 公式文書,認める that the listeners will not be 通知するd, when the slide change is 直接/まっすぐに requested by one of the nextSlide(), previousSlide() or displaySlide() methods.

Parameter xListener
Listener to 追加する.
removeSlideShowListener
無効の
removeSlideShowListener( [in] XSlideShowListener  xListener );

Description
取り消す a 以前 登録(する)d slide show listener.

Parameter xListener
Listener interface to 取り消す from 存在 called.
addShapeEventListener
無効の
addShapeEventListener( [in] XShapeEventListener  xListener,
[in] ::com::sun::星/主役にする::製図/抽選::XShape  xShape );

Description
追加する a 形態/調整 event listener.

This method 追加するs a listener to the slide show, which will get 通知するd when a mouse click is 成し遂げるd on the given 形態/調整. This can be used by (弁護士の)依頼人s of the slide show to 誘発する/引き起こす 外部の 活動/戦闘s, such as jumps to different slides.

Parameter xListener
Listener to 追加する.
Parameter xShape
形態/調整 to 登録(する) a listener for.
removeShapeEventListener
無効の
removeShapeEventListener( [in] XShapeEventListener  xListener,
[in] ::com::sun::星/主役にする::製図/抽選::XShape  xShape );

Description
取り消す a 以前 登録(する)d 形態/調整 event listener.

Parameter xListener
Listener interface to 取り消す from 存在 called.
Parameter xShape
形態/調整 for which the listener should be 取り消すd.
setShapeCursor
無効の
setShapeCursor( [in] ::com::sun::星/主役にする::製図/抽選::XShape  xShape,
[in] short  nPointerShape );

Description
始める,決める a special mouse cursor for a 形態/調整.

This method requests the slide show to 陳列する,発揮する a special cursor, whenever the mouse is hovering over the given 形態/調整.

Parameter xShape
形態/調整 to 陳列する,発揮する a special mouse cursor.
Parameter nPointerShape
Type of mouse cursor to 陳列する,発揮する. Must be one of the ::com::sun::星/主役にする::awt::SystemPointer values.
最高の,を越す of Page

Apache Software Foundation

Copyright & License | Privacy | 接触する Us | 寄付する | Thanks

Apache, OpenOffice, OpenOffice.org and the seagull logo are 登録(する)d trademarks of The Apache ソフトウェア 創立/基礎. The Apache feather logo is a trademark of The Apache ソフトウェア 創立/基礎. Other 指名するs appearing on the 場所/位置 may be trademarks of their 各々の owners.